You will be exploring the remote Pacaya Samiria Reserve where there are thousands of species of flora and fauna to be seen, including playful pink Amazon dolphins and three-toed sloths.
There 3, 4 and 7 night cruises which depart from Iquitos, an interesting place which can only be accessed by boat or plane. Iquitos was once a once-prosperous rubber industry boom town and is now best described as being in a state of decaying grandeur.
Every day there are excursions or safaris (if you prefer) heading off with a guide in an eight-seat boat which will allow you to travel deeper into the forest down the smaller tributaries. When the river is in flood, all the hiking paths are deep underwater and so all explorations are made by boat.
